About the Club

Kingsport Amateur Radio Club was affiliated on 2 October 1947. The club was formed out of a desire of local veterans, who were amateur radio operators, to establish a organization where all were welcome to come, fellowship together and advance in the art of radio.

Today the club has over 70 members from all over the Tri-Cities area in Eastern Tennessee. The club is involved in many activities in the area and has regular events for Parks on the Air (POTA), Summits on the Air (SOTA), Fox Hunting, Winter and summer Field Days, CW and much more.
